Traffic | Mr. Fantasy | 1967/1999
Not a bad line up for this 55 year old. This 1999 release has both stereo and mono versions with some bonus tracks.

“For the recording, group members included Jim Capaldi, Steve Winwood, Chris Wood, and Dave Mason, however Mason left the band before the album was released. The album reached the number 16 position in the UK album chart on 30 December 1967.” - Discogs blurb
